Transaction 6a24229c128a2bda371459ff806634f7b8c27bbf52dd23ea9542132095d15f02
1 Input
1 Output
-
6a24229c128a2bda371459ff806634f7b8c27bbf52dd23ea9542132095d15f02:0
- value
- 563850
- script pubkey
- OP_0 OP_PUSHBYTES_20 2d483b6843a85cd8c63904f9fabdca0ba577daf1
- address
- bc1q94yrk6zr4pwd333eqnul40w2pwjh0kh3wmc4jh